Output 2dbd7b73f12fedd1eba73cd6e39689881a32aa916601df6cfcdbb5df912b2c87:1

value
22451187
script pubkey
OP_0 OP_PUSHBYTES_20 89a9e71b39c55f23994f06b24c28bbfce9cc0668
address
bc1q3x57wxeec40j8x20q6eyc29mln5ucpngk8a524
transaction
2dbd7b73f12fedd1eba73cd6e39689881a32aa916601df6cfcdbb5df912b2c87
confirmations
139253
spent
true